📄 daochu.pas
字号:
unit daochu;
interface
uses
Windows, Messages, SysUtils, Variants, Classes, Graphics, Controls, Forms,
Dialogs, DB, ADODB, Grids, DBGrids, StdCtrls,ComObj;
type
TForm6 = class(TForm)
DBGrid1: TDBGrid;
ADOTable1: TADOTable;
DataSource1: TDataSource;
Button1: TButton;
Edit2: TEdit;
Edit3: TEdit;
Button2: TButton;
Button5: TButton;
Button7: TButton;
OpenDialog1: TOpenDialog;
SaveDialog1: TSaveDialog;
Label2: TLabel;
Label3: TLabel;
ADOConnection1: TADOConnection;
procedure FormCreate(Sender: TObject);
procedure Button1Click(Sender: TObject);
procedure Button2Click(Sender: TObject);
procedure Button5Click(Sender: TObject);
procedure Button7Click(Sender: TObject);
private
{ Private declarations }
public
{ Public declarations }
end;
var
Form6: TForm6;
data:string;
CreateAccess:OleVariant;
implementation
uses DM;
{$R *.dfm}
procedure TForm6.FormCreate(Sender: TObject);
begin
adotable1.Active:=true;
end;
procedure TForm6.Button1Click(Sender: TObject);
var
str,dtable:string;
begin
dtable:='';
ADOConnection1.ConnectionString:='Provider=Microsoft.Jet.OLEDB.4.0;Data Source='+data+';Persist Security Info=False';
ADOConnection1.Connected:=true;
if edit2.Text='' then
dtable:='fy_b'
else
dtable:=edit2.Text;
str:='SELECT * into '+dtable+' FROM [.\SFGL.mdb].fy_b ';
try
begin
ADOConnection1.Execute(str);
dtable:=dtable+'导出成功';
showmessage(dtable);
end;
finally
ADOConnection1.Connected:=false;
end;
end;
procedure TForm6.Button2Click(Sender: TObject);
begin
try
if OpenDialog1.Execute then
edit3.Text:=OpenDialog1.FileName;
data:=trim(edit3.Text);
except
showmessage('无法打开指定文件!');
end;
end;
procedure TForm6.Button5Click(Sender: TObject);
begin
try
if SaveDialog1.Execute then
begin
edit3.Text:=SaveDialog1.FileName;
data:=trim(edit3.Text)+'.mdb';
CreateAccess:=CreateOleObject('ADOX.Catalog');
CreateAccess.Create('Provider=Microsoft.Jet.OLEDB.4.0;Data Source='+data);
end;
except
showmessage('无法打开指定文件!');
end;
end;
procedure TForm6.Button7Click(Sender: TObject);
begin
close;
end;
end.
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-